Frequently Asked Questions about 2 Bedroom Milton Apartments

What is the Cheapest apartment in Milton with 2 Bedroom?

Currently the most affordable 2 Bedroom in Milton is at The Crossings listed at $795.

How much is the average rent for a 2 Bedroom Milton Apartment?

The average rent for a 2 Bedroom Apartment in Milton is $1,079.

What is the largest available 2 Bedroom Milton Apartment for rent?

Today's apartment with the most square footage in Milton is a 1,200 square feet unit starting from $595 at Oxford West.

What is the average size for Milton 2 Bedroom Apartments for rent?

The average size for a 2 Bedroom rental in Milton is currently 1,088 sq ft.
